## Revised Commission Scheme — Managers Only

Effective next quarter, Verdane Systems moves to a tiered commission model. Base rate drops to 4%, with accelerators at 110% and 125% of quota. Renewals on the Cloudline product line now count at half weight; new-logo deals on Parexa carry a 1.5x multiplier. Sales leads should brief their teams after the Thornfield kickoff, not before. Quota letters go out Friday. Before circulating anything, note the following planning detail.

management briefing: The pricing group signed off on a budget of $40.7 million for Project Holath. The renewal with Holethax Holdings closes at $35.8 million a year, 63 percent above the last contract.

Hi team,

Before I hand off the 3.2 release, please note the humidity sensor drift reported on Verdana controllers in the Elmbrook trial site. Drift exceeds 4% after roughly ten days of continuous operation; firmware 3.2.1 adds an automatic recalibration cycle every 72 hours. Support should advise growers to install 3.2.1 and trigger a manual recalibration once. The hotfix bundle must be verified before distribution, so I'm including the signing key used for the 3.2.1 packages below.

release key, fahof-yagap: bky3_m5d

**Ticket: Drift in Fabrikoon test-data factory config**

Heads up — the Fabrikoon factory library on the CI runners has drifted from what's in the repo again. Seed ranges and locale pools don't match, so nightly fixtures are generating weird overlaps. Probably someone hot-patched a runner and never committed. On-call: please reconcile before the Tuesday release cut. The values currently live on the runners are below.

deployment values, yafof-fajeg:
[eliox]
host = eliox.nelvrocorp.internal
user = eliox_svc
database = eliox_prod